RMSG’s Volatility: A High-Stakes Gamble or a Flash Crash?
Real Messenger’s explosive move is a textbook technical breakout driven by algorithmic momentum and speculative positioning. While the 70.55 RSI warns of overbought conditions, the MACD’s bullish divergence and Bollinger Band penetration suggest the move could extend toward the $55.28 52-week high. However, a breakdown below $3.425 would trigger immediate profit-taking. Watch Meta’s -2.15% drag on the sector for potential cross-sector spillover effects. Position sizing should reflect the stock’s -11.51 dynamic PE and high volatility profile. Aggressive bulls may consider scaling into longs near the 30D MA of $2.169, but caution is warranted as overbought conditions often precede sharp corrections.
